Jerry Durnil, 75, of Washington, Indiana, passed away peacefully on Thursday morning, March 19, 2026.
Jerry was born on February 14, 1951, in Washington, Indiana, to Eileen (Mangin) Durnil and Glen Durnil. He graduated from Washington High School in 1969. On a foundation of love and devotion, Jerry married the love of his life, Debbie (Pruett) Durnil, and together they shared 55 beautiful years of marriage filled with laughter, memories, and unwavering companionship.
Jerry dedicated over 45 years of his life as a State Farm insurance agent, where he built lasting relationships and earned the trust of countless families in the community. He also worked as a real estate agent, continuing his passion for helping others. Jerry was a founding member of the Southwest Indiana Bass Club, reflecting his deep love for fishing. He also looked forward to his weekly Friday lunches, where he faithfully gathered with his retired friends—moments filled with laughter, stories, and lasting friendships.
Above all, Jerry cherished his family. His greatest happiness came from spending time with his grandchildren, creating memories that will be treasured for generations. He also had a special place in his heart for his beloved dog, Ginger, who brought him great companionship and joy. He was a devoted husband, loving father, proud grandfather, and great-grandfather whose kindness, humor, and steady presence will be deeply missed.
He leaves behind his loving wife, Debbie Durnil; his children, Christi (Cory) Pinkston and Jake (Kelly) Durnil; his beloved grandchildren, A.J. (Elizabeth) Durnil, Alyssa (Sam) Ficke, Alex Pinkston, and Reece Durnil (Addy McMurray); his precious great-granddaughter, Olivia Durnil; his brother, Mike (Jill) Durnil; and his nieces and nephews, Chris Durnil, Caitlin Goodwin, Kaylee Durnil, Jacob Durnil, Jessie Hecht, and Kaycie Wade.
Jerry was preceded in death by his parents, Eileen and Glen Durnil, and his brother, Steve Durnil.
Jerry was well known and respected throughout the community, and he will be deeply missed by many. His legacy of love, kindness, and devotion to his family will live on in the hearts of all who knew him.
Visitation will be held on Thursday, March 26, 2026, from 4:00 p.m. until 6:30 p.m., with a memorial service to follow at 6:30 p.m., officiated by Yvonne Evans, all at Ed L. Lee Mortuary. Burial will be at a later date.
